Ошибка в Makefile Нет правила для создания цели 'syncconfig' - PullRequest
0 голосов
/ 15 февраля 2020

Уважаемое сообщество Stackoverflow,

Попытка создать драйвер ключа Wi-Fi У меня возникла эта проблема. Исходный код: https://github.com/xtknight/mt7610u-linksys-ae6000-wifi-fixes

Проблема в sudo make говорит:

#make
make -C tools
make[1]: Entering directory '/usr/src/mt7610u-linksys-ae6000-wifi-fixes/tools'
gcc -g bin2h.c -o bin2h
make[1]: Leaving directory '/usr/src/mt7610u-linksys-ae6000-wifi-fixes/tools'
/usr/src/mt7610u-linksys-ae6000-wifi-fixes/tools/bin2h
chipset = mt7610u
cp -f os/linux/Makefile.6 /usr/src/mt7610u-linksys-ae6000-wifi-fixes/os/linux/Makefile
make -C /lib/modules/5.4.0-3parrot1-amd64/build SUBDIRS=/usr/src/mt7610u-linksys-ae6000-wifi-fixes/os/linux modules
make[1]: Entering directory '/usr/src/linux-headers-5.4.0-3parrot1-amd64'
  GEN     Makefile
make[4]: *** No rule to make target 'syncconfig'.  Stop.
make[3]: *** [/usr/src/linux-headers-5.4.0-3parrot1-common/Makefile:566: syncconfig] Error 2
/usr/src/linux-headers-5.4.0-3parrot1-common/Makefile:659: include/config/auto.conf.cmd: No such file or directory
make[2]: *** [/usr/src/linux-headers-5.4.0-3parrot1-common/Makefile:677: include/config/auto.conf.cmd] Error 2
make[1]: *** [/usr/src/linux-headers-5.4.0-3parrot1-common/Makefile:179: sub-make] Error 2
make[1]: Leaving directory '/usr/src/linux-headers-5.4.0-3parrot1-amd64'
make: *** [Makefile:395: LINUX] Error 2

Я сделал make menuconfig и make syncconfig но не работает. make: *** No rule to make target 'syncconfig'. Stop

autoconf установлено. Нужно ли что-нибудь для этого настраивать? Исходный код для более старого ядра, и я ожидал некоторых проблем, которые я исправлял (некоторые пути). но на данный момент я не могу найти то, что мне не хватает. Спасибо

...